BOOKKEEPER
Part-time permanent position to begin as soon as possible
The main focus of this role is to support our non-profit school by ensuring that fees are billed correctly and paid on time. Clear communication, accuracy and dedication to detail are key. The role will also include processing creditors on Pastel and loading payments onto the banking system and managing petty cash. The position is part-time – for approximately 20 hours a week, with some variation between busy times and less busy times. Some flexibility is possible between working from home and working in office, but this cannot be a fully remote position as the Bookkeeper needs to be able to meet with fee-payers in person.
The successful applicant must meet the following criteria:
- At least 5 years’ experience in the implementation of debtors’ processes, from billing to collection, including handover to legal processes
- Experience in managing debit orders
- At least 2 years’ experience in processing creditors
- Proven experience on Ed-Admin and Pastel
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ills in English
- Integrity and sensitivity to be able to respond to difficult situations with professionalism
- Proven ability to keep to deadlines and manage own time.
Our preference would be to appoint a person who also has the following:
- Relevant experience in an education environment
- Experience in working with auditors to complete an annual audit
- Experience working with the Karri App
- Willingness and ability to work during the school holidays (with some flexibility) and, in particular, in December when year-end processes must be completed
- Advanced skills in MS Office or similar business applications
- A clear Police Clearance Certificate and credit record.
